Perfectionistic is a term used to describe individuals who have an excessive need for perfection and often strive for flawlessness in their work. Synonyms for perfectionistic include exacting, detail-oriented, meticulous, pedantic, fastidious, punctilious, demanding, and precise. These words all serve to describe someone who has high standards and pays attention to even the tiniest details. While this trait can be beneficial in many aspects of life, such as in certain professions like medicine or engineering, it can also lead to stress, anxiety, and burnout if taken to extremes. It is important to strike a balance between striving for excellence and being realistic about what is achievable.
